Subject: Howard County Weather
Because of the lay of the land, it gets quite windy in Glenelg.
When the old timers say it's gonna be in the 50's, they're not talking about the temperature, but the wind velocity.
While the winds here sometimes get rather gusty, they do have some side benefits.
On a lot of days, I can mow a good part of the lawn with the tractor in neutral.
While a tornado is rare in Howard County we have had a few. After the last one I called my one neighbor and asked if his barn was damaged, as the funnel cloud had touched down near there.
He replied, "Don't know Jim. Ain't found it yet."
With Fall here now I know winter isn't far behind. Studying the weather, I've come to realize that all of our cold air comes from Canada.
Speaking as an engineer, I wonder why no one has ever thought to weather-strip the damn border.
The old timers say you can predict the weather in Howard County by the thickness of the squirrels' tails. Never mind all that -- I'm really worried !!!
Yesterday I saw a squirrel burying a can of Sterno along with the acorns he'd gathered.
It was so hot in Glenelg Maryland this past summer, I liked to keep the air conditioning at a level of 72 degrees, so you could feel the coolness as soon as ya walked in the house.
Mrs JimJr claimed it was so cold in the house, every time she opened the front door, the foyer light came on.
